January 3rd, 2013 06:38 PM #2
In terms of space, especially for 6-passengers, the APV interior is pretty good versus the Avanza (at 6ft, i was able to hack it at the rearmost seat of our office-issued APV to and from Dagupan).
In terms of economy, i'm not familiar with the APV m/t but the a/t version is a guzzler that does 5-6km/L. Highway driving is only slightly better. It still can climb.
If i was likewise getting an Avanza, i'd spring more for the 1.5L version if possible.
When resale time comes, the Avanza has the edge though...

January 3rd, 2013 06:45 PM #4
The Avanza is more economical. The APV's economy is just okay with a manual, but terrible with an automatic.
The Avanza has a better driving position, but I like the rear seats of the APV more.
